网站&网页打包IOS APP
原生IOS APP底层框架,在线3分钟将网站或网页打包成苹果APP,2000+JS映射接口按需调用

ios真机调试打包ipa崩溃

在iOS开发中,常常需要将应用程序打包成ipa文件,并且在真机上调试。但是在这个过程中,有时候会遇到ipa包无法正常运行的问题,也就是崩溃的情况。下面我将简要介绍一下这种情况产生的原因以及解决方法,帮助大家更好地进行iOS应用程序开发的工作。

1. 产生原因

在iOS应用程序开发中,ipa包崩溃的原因可能来自于以下几个方面:

(1)设备版本和系统版本不匹配

在打包ipa包时,需要根据设备的版本和系统版本来设置构建和编译环境。如果构建和编译环境没有正确设置,就会导致ipa包无法正常运行。

(2)应用程序代码错误

在进行iOS应用程序开发的过程中,常常会有一些代码错误。这些错误可能会导致应用程序无法正常运行,从而使ipa包崩溃。

(3)外部依赖库错误

在进行iOS应用程序开发的过程中,我们通常会使用一些外部依赖库来辅助我们进行开发。如果这些外部依赖库没有正确设置或者版本不匹配,就可能导致应用程序无法正常运行,从而使ipa包崩溃。

(4)Xcode配置错误

在进行iOS应用程序开发的过程中,需要将应用程序代码放入Xcode的项目中。如果Xcode的配置不正确,就可能导致应用程序无法正常运行,从而使ipa包崩溃。

2. 解决方法

针对ipa包产生崩溃的情况,我们可以采取以下措施进行解决:

(1)检查设备版本和系统版本

在进行iOS应用程序开发的过程中,我们需要根据设备的版本和系统版本来设置构建和编译环境。因此,在打包ipa包时,我们需要检查设备版本和系统版本是否匹配,以确保应用程序可以正常运行。

(2)排除应用程序代码错误

在进行iOS应用程序开发的过程中,我们需要在编写代码时注意细节,避免出现一些错误。如果发现应用程序无法正常运行,我们需要排除代码错误,以确保应用程序可以正常运行。

(3)检查外部依赖库版本和配置

在进行iOS应用程序开发的过程中,我们通常会使用一些外部依赖库来辅助我们进行开发。因此,在打包ipa包时,我们需要检查外部依赖库的版本和配置是否正确,以确保应用程序可以正常运行。

(4)检查Xcode配置

在进行iOS应用程序开发的过程中,我们需要将应用程序代码放入Xcode的项目中。因此,我们需要检查Xcode的配置是否正确,以确保应用程序可以正常运行。

总之,在进行iOS应用程序开发的过程中,我们需要注意细节,并且要密切关注应用程序的运行情况。只有这样,才能保证应用程序可以正常运行且没有崩溃的情况发生。


相关知识:
ios应用打包工具
iOS应用打包工具是开发者在完成应用开发后,将应用程序打包成可安装的ipa文件的工具。本文将对iOS应用打包工具的原理和详细介绍进行介绍。一、iOS应用打包工具的原理iOS应用打包工具的原理可以概括为以下几个步骤:1. 编译:将iOS应用的源代码通过编译器
2023-07-28
ios一直打包失败是什么鬼
iOS打包失败有很多可能的原因,以下是一些常见的问题和解决方案,希望对你有所帮助。1. 证书和签名问题: iOS应用必须使用有效的证书和签名才能在真机上运行。如果你的打包失败,可能是因为证书或签名有问题。首先,确保你在Apple开发者账号上有有效的开发
2023-07-28
ios之自动打包
iOS自动打包是指通过脚本或自动化工具来实现iOS应用的自动打包和发布。这种方式可以节省开发人员的时间和精力,提高开发效率。本文将详细介绍iOS自动打包的原理和具体步骤。一、自动打包的原理iOS自动打包的原理是通过执行一系列的命令来实现。在Xcode中,我
2023-07-28
ios6软件打包
iOS 6是苹果手机操作系统的一代版本,相较于之前的版本在用户界面和用户体验方面有了不小的改进,而iOS 6软件打包则是在这个版本中的一项重要功能。下面将对iOS 6软件打包的原理和详细介绍作一介绍。一、iOS 6软件打包的原理iOS 6软件打包主要的原理
2023-07-28
flutter ios打包测试
Flutter是谷歌推出的一款跨平台移动应用开发框架,使用Dart语言编写,并可以编译为iOS和Android的原生应用。本文将详细介绍如何在Flutter中打包iOS应用进行测试,包括打包工具的选择、打包配置的设置和打包流程的说明。首先,我们需要选择一个
2023-07-28
h5打包ios不签名
在讨论H5打包iOS应用程序时,签名是一个非常重要的话题。iOS设备要求应用程序必须进行签名,以确保应用程序的完整性和安全性。因此,我们无法直接将H5应用程序打包成没有签名的iOS应用程序。但是,我们可以使用一些技巧来绕过这个限制,从而实现H5应用程序在i
2023-07-28
©2015-2023 applebyme.vip 蜀ICP备18037248号